您现在的位置是:首页  币交易币交易

以太坊开发框架(以太坊开发人员)

网络 2024-02-01 08:11:51 币交易 已有人查阅

导读以太坊开发框架(以太坊开发人员)

以太坊开发框架(以太坊开发人员)

以太坊是目前最受欢迎的区块链平台之一,它支持智能合约的开发和执行。而以太坊开发框架则是开发者们进行以太坊应用开发的利器。本文将介绍以太坊开发框架及其在以太坊开发中的重要作用。

以太坊开发框架是一套工具和库的集合,旨在帮助开发者更加高效地进行以太坊应用的开发。它提供了一系列的开发工具和接口,使开发者能够轻松地构建、部署和管理智能合约。

以太坊开发框架最重要的组件之一是Solidity语言。Solidity是一种面向合约的编程语言,专门用于在以太坊上编写智能合约。它类似于JavaScript,但具有更严格的类型检查和更完善的安全特性。以太坊开发者使用Solidity语言编写智能合约,然后使用开发框架中的编译器将其编译成以太坊虚拟机(EVM)能够执行的字节码。

另一个重要的组件是以太坊客户端。以太坊客户端是运行在以太坊网络上的节点软件,它可以连接到以太坊网络,并与其他节点进行通信。以太坊开发者可以使用开发框架中提供的客户端库来构建自己的以太坊客户端,从而实现与以太坊网络的交互。

此外,以太坊开发框架还提供了一些其他有用的工具和库,如开发者工具包(SDK)、测试框架和安全工具。开发者工具包是一组用于开发以太坊应用的工具和库,它们可以帮助开发者快速构建和测试应用。测试框架提供了一些用于编写和运行智能合约测试的工具和库,开发者可以使用它们来验证合约的正确性和安全性。安全工具可以帮助开发者检测和修复合约中的安全漏洞,以提高合约的安全性。

以太坊开发框架的使用可以极大地简化以太坊应用的开发过程。它提供了一套标准化的工具和接口,使开发者能够更加快速和高效地开发应用。开发者可以使用框架中提供的模板来快速构建自己的应用,而无需从头开始编写代码。此外,框架还提供了一些常用功能的实现,如身份验证、授权和支付处理等,开发者可以直接使用这些功能,而无需自己实现。

以太坊开发框架还具有良好的可扩展性和兼容性。开发者可以根据自己的需求选择合适的工具和库进行开发,而不受限于框架的特定实现。此外,以太坊开发框架与其他区块链平台和技术的集成也相对容易,开发者可以将其与其他平台和技术进行整合,以实现更多样化的应用需求。

总之,以太坊开发框架是以太坊开发者们的得力助手。它提供了一套全面的工具和接口,使开发者能够更加高效地进行以太坊应用的开发。通过使用框架,开发者可以快速构建、部署和管理智能合约,从而实现各种复杂的应用场景。随着以太坊生态系统的不断发展,以太坊开发框架也将不断更新和完善,为开发者们提供更好的开发体验和更强大的功能支持。

欧意交易所最新推荐
OK交易所下载 USDT钱包下载 比特币平台下载
挖比特币方法 买稳定币教程 钱包注册指南

本文标签: 以太坊开发框架(以太坊开发人员)

很赞哦! ()

组装比特币矿机(eth矿机组装)
« 上一篇 2024-02-01
国家发行数字货币对比特币的影响(比特币暴跌对数字货币的影响)
下一篇 » 2024-02-01